How to Read This Parts Catalog – It’s Not a Repair Manual

Right off the bat, page 1 shows the index and serial number range: TB215R Serial No. 215000003~. That’s the start of the coverage. If your machine falls outside that range, you need to check for updates. The manual includes a multi-page section titled “How to read the parts manual” (pages 2–5) that explains the numbering system, the difference between sold and non-sold parts, and how to interpret the compatibility notes. Pay attention to the symbols: an “X” after a part number means that component is not sold separately – you order the next assembly up. Miss that detail and you’ll be waiting a week for a piece that doesn’t exist.

Right, Left, Front, and Rear – Orientation Defined

One of the most common screw-ups on a mini excavator is mixing up left and right from the operator’s seat. The manual explicitly states: “Right-hand and left-hand, front and rear… indicate the right and left sides of the machine as seen from the operator’s seat in the forward operating position.” That’s page 3 of the English section. If you’re pulling a travel motor and the manual calls for a left-hand side part, you need to sit in the cab and look straight ahead. This sounds basic, but I’ve seen shops order two right-hand final drives because they assumed passenger side. This catalog saves that headache.

Compatibility and Interchangeability Notes

The parts catalog uses a set of symbols to denote interchangeability. Look for the small letters next to part numbers – they tell you if a newer part can replace an older one or vice versa. The “COMPATIBILITY” section (page 3) explains that parts with the same uppercase letter can be swapped, and those with a lowercase letter can be used in place of the uppercase variant. These notes are critical when you’re trying to keep a machine running with a superseded part. You won’t find this detail in a third-party catalog. Only the factory document tracks engineering changes like this.

Machine Serial Number Coverage – Not All TB215Rs Are Identical

The catalog covers TB215R units starting at serial number 215000003. The model identifier is P-T215RBAB with the code BC8Z000-1. If your machine is earlier than that, you’ll need the predecessor catalog. The index and all figure pages carry the same serial number reference at the top right. Every time you flip to a new group, check that serial number. I’ve had a tech ignore that line and install a boom cylinder that was one spline count off. Take the extra ten seconds to verify.

Does this parts catalog include torque specs or repair procedures?
No. This is strictly a parts catalog. It lists part numbers, quantities, and exploded-view illustrations. For torque values and step-by-step service, you need the Takeuchi TB215R Workshop Manual.
How do I identify which part number applies to my machine if the serial number is not listed?
Open the catalog and look at the header of every figure page. The serial number range (e.g., S/N 215000003~) is at the top. If your machine is below that range, you need the earlier edition. If it’s above, the manual covers it. For split serial number breaks within a figure, the compatibility column will show “From S/N xxx” and “To S/N xxx”. Always cross-reference your machine’s serial plate. If you still can’t find it, contact the dealer with the engine or hydraulic pump serial number.
